Buffalo C.A.R.E.S. Animal Rescue
is an all breed, volunteer driven, 501(c)(3) non- profit organization dedicated primarily, but not limited to, the facilitation of placement of homeless animals the Buffalo, NY & surrounding area shelters/animal control facilities. We provide safe foster homes, needed veterinary care, balanced training, socialization and support to develop a well adjusted family companion. Through a screened adoption process, the companion animals will be placed in compatible, permanent homes. Serving our community and local pet owners as a resource, we provide information on the importance of population reduction through spay/neuter programs and microchipping pets.

Rescue FAQs

We only adopt to up to 1 hour away from zip code 14150 (Tonawanda, NY) and up to 2 hours away in special cases. We no longer adopt to Canada.
We serve the area of Buffalo, NY, Erie County and surrounding counties.

Additional adoption info

DOG ADOPTION FEES
*Puppies under 6 months old (not including pure breeds) - $275 (+ $50 training deposit)
*Large breeds over 6 months old (over 20 pounds) – $225
*Small breeds & Designer dogs over 6 months old (under 20 pounds) – $275
*All pure breeds, any age, with or without papers – $325
*’Pit Bulls’ & ‘Pit Bull Mixes’ – $175 (+ $50 training deposit)
*Special needs, senior dogs & ‘Bully Breeds’ may have a reduced fee

CAT ADOPTION FEES
*Kittens under 6 months old & under – $100
*Kittens & Cats 6 months to 3 years old – $50
*Cats over 3 years old to 7 years old – $35
*Seniors over 7 years old – Fee waived in lieu of a donation
*Special needs cats may have a reduced or waived fee

The Adoption process:
*Submit your online adoption application
* If you already have pets in your home, they must be up to date on their vaccinations.
*Once the reference & vet checks are complete and approved, we will be in contact to schedule a home visit and/or meet & greet with the animal you are interested in. All members of the family including any current pets must be present.
*Based on your references, home visit and meet & greet, we will approve or deny your application to adopt or recommend a different animal who may be a better fit for your home.
*If approved, we will set up a date for you to adopt your new companion animal. If an animal is not yet spayed/neutered, we will set up your adoption for a time after they have been altered. We will not adopt out any animal until they have been spayed/neutered unless the animal is determined, by our veterinarian, unable to be spayed/neutered due to a medical condition or that it would be a danger to their well being.
